Ticket #: Partner SFTP drop failing for Merrowfield Logistics

The nightly drop from Merrowfield into our Quillgate ingest pipeline has been rejecting uploads since the staging refresh. Root cause: the environment file on the ingest host was copied from the sandbox template, which points at the sandbox endpoint and omits the partner credential entirely. Please update the endpoint to the production host and confirm the path prefix is /incoming/merrowfield. Then add the following line to the env file:

vault entry, fadup-tagag: RELAY_SECRET8=2fd92179

DocSentry, our documentation linter, fetches its rule bundles from the style registry at startup. If it exits with "registry unreachable," first confirm the registry hostname resolves from your environment; the sandbox and production registries use different DNS zones. Next, check that your credential hasn't expired — bundles are served only to authenticated clients, and a stale token produces the same error as a network failure. For local reproduction, authenticate with the token below.

login token, yajeg-fawif: eyJhbGciOiJIUzI1NiIsInR5cCI6IkpXVCJ9.eyJzdWIiOiIEdPQYnZXaZIn0.HSRTnYZBx0Qc

## Configuration

Load tests for the Cartwheel checkout flow run against the `perf-sandbox` cluster. Target throughput is set in `loadtest.yaml`; don't touch ramp intervals without flagging it at sync. The runner needs `CHECKOUT_BASE_URL` and `VUSER_COUNT` in `.env.perf`. Results land in the Grindstone dashboard automatically. Payment stubs are enabled by default; real gateway calls are blocked at the network layer. To authorize the runner against the stub service, add the following line to `.env.perf`:

secret setting of bagag-kajof: RELAY_SECRET8=d9a517d5

The Murmuration notification bus now applies backpressure when a plugin's delivery queue exceeds 10,000 pending events. Plugins that previously relied on unbounded buffering will start receiving throttle signals via the new `onPressure` hook; please implement it before the next release, as the legacy drop-oldest behavior is deprecated. Slow consumers are paused rather than disconnected, so existing reconnect logic is unaffected. If your plugin sees unexpected throttling, contact the engineer responsible for this change.

signatory, yahog-badug: Quenix Ulaael